Race: Onion Days 10k (Payson) (6.2 Miles) 00:47:13, Place overall: 27, Place in age division: 2
Running MilesSwimming YardsBike Miles
6.200.000.00

Fun race, I started out to fast, and then faded on the last two miles.  Kelli just about "chicked" me again on the last 2 miles.  She will say I held her off, but I know she was just being kind. (either way, thanks for being nice, and thanks for pushing me)  I really feel the fact that I haven't been putting in longer mile days.  I need to get up to 5-6 per day during the week and build the strength and endurance on the weekend "long" runs.  Still fun, enjoyed the race, and for me this is a first on a 10k and first time I have ever placed in my age group.  All the old guys are wheelchair bound now, so I finally placed.  Yeah!!!!

After the race, everyone met over at Marion's for pancakes.  Yummy!  Enjoyed hearing how everyone did.  I'm getting more and more convinced this blog thing is good for me.  At least it gets me out of my shell a little.

Don't really know my splits, I thought I hit my lap button on mile one, but must have missed it.  So, the first two are together.

 

14:11  Pretty sure the first one was 6:40 or so.  That is what these guys said when we passed mile 1.

7:39

8:09

8:12

8:05  This is 1.2 miles, Kelli and Scott were pushing me, Scott took off, I tried for about two steps to stay with him, but no chance.

 

47:13/7:37 ( my "runnercard" thing they gave me after the race said 7:35 miles, I wonder how they are calculating that.)
